Naina reached the classes normally the next day, of course after convincing Capt. Dr. Shalini. Naina went in the class as she took her seat in the back benches. Pooja was sitting with another girl and Naina just blinked at her in reassurance. Pooja smiled in relief.

Naina's mind was stuck on Dr. Ritu's words last night. But what shocked her more was the gentle feathery touch of the man who seemed to feel her unrest even without her saying it aloud. 

Naina was busy in scribbling down the notes, more vigorously than before. Something shifted in her last night. She became more aware that this fight was not just for the innocence of her brother but also about her and her family. The family who dared to send their daughter in the same place where their son was brutally murdered.... yes.... murdered.... The place which took his soul, his breath, his dreams and his..... will to live......

Naina shook her head as she tried to wipe the thoughts and pay attention to the class. She felt someone's burning gaze and turned to look at Alekh who just smiled at her in response and gestured her to keep taking breaks and keep herself hydrated. 

Naina couldn't help but chuckle slightly. After months, she could feel herself smiling a bit more. She was thankful for the people around her. 

The bell rang, marking the end of second lecture. She turned around the see other cadets groaning in exhaustion as they cracked their knuckles and tried to soothe their neck. Suddenly, she heard some girls squeal as they tried to hide their blush. Naina shook her head as she realized who was coming for this lecture. 

She couldn't help but wonder, how different her life would have been if her brother was still here. She looked at the girls and couldn't help but feel a pang in her heart. She was, again, reminded how different her life was from them. She couldn't let herself feel these silly emotions. She didn't have time for this. So, she rested her head on the table as she took few calming breaths.

"Good morning, class. How's everyone?" Rajveer asked in his ever-cheerful voice.

All the cadets responded with a smile and Naina was shocked to see the sudden burst of energy in them. Her gaze turned towards Rajveer, as she stared at him.

It seemed like the entire class was impressed with him. The Gentleman Cadets (GC) were impressed by his aura and confidence and hence, wanted to be like him. While, the Lady Cadets (LC), even though impressed by his looks, were in awe by his calculated and professional behavior. All this time, they have seen such men in movies, or maybe in their families or friends (for some, of course). But to see the authority and aura of an officer, even though he was always smiling and humble, was something which was intriguing yet fascinating for them. What made these cadets so excited was the fact that now, they were living the same life which they had seen from afar.

Rajveer began his lecture as he asked once again. 

"So, do you guys remember the task I gave you all?" He asked as he placed the chalk on the table after drawing the signs and placed his hands on the table, leaning forward slightly.
